Dr. Martin Luther King, Jr., a leader and visionary of the civil rights movement, was first and foremost a preacher. This unique collection features a selection of Dr. King's best sermons - some not heard since he first delivered them - recorded at Ebenezer Baptist Church, Dexter Avenue Baptist Church, and in other churches where he carried his ministry. They include "Rediscovering Lost Values," "A Knock at Midnight," "The American Dream," and "When Jesus Called a Man a Fool." Each is introduced by a distinguished member of today's spiritual community, including Rev. Although some of the sermons in this selection are hampered a little by not being excellent recordings, the overall effect is very satisfying. Here is King giving his deliberate, cadenced, moving delivery in both his earliest sermons and his later ones. If King interests you, you will not be disappointed with this audio book.
